Transaction cd3354901f3800558816fc23a3a5127f0b1b086bf8059c94b0cc82a8fe5ad157

1 Input
2 Outputs
  • cd3354901f3800558816fc23a3a5127f0b1b086bf8059c94b0cc82a8fe5ad157:0
  • value  2562050
    address  32M68muSJNNqnqSVubrr27XxWCCYNhuQ9t
  • cd3354901f3800558816fc23a3a5127f0b1b086bf8059c94b0cc82a8fe5ad157:1
  • value  667374082
    address  1EnxErtRRpfshfZHCGj2dhVfKqNUvqB6uV